## Tuning — Inkmill Rendering Pipeline

Inkmill renders markdown in three stages: parse, sanitize, and paint. Each stage has its own worker pool and buffer ceiling; raising one without the others tends to shift the bottleneck rather than remove it. Before the sync, please review whether the parse-stage buffer should grow for the Larkspur docs import. The defaults currently in production are listed here.

constants for yaduf-fahag:
BUDGETS = {
    "kelix": 528,
    "briwyn": 734,
}

Quick heads-up on Pinwheel UI versioning: we cut a minor release every sprint, and anything touching component props needs a changeset file in the PR. No changeset, no merge — the bot will nag you. Majors are rare and go through the design council first. The full policy, with examples of what counts as breaking, lives on the internal page below.

wiki page, bahip-yahip: https://grafana.qirvanlabs.corp/browse/display/projects/cc3a1b9dbfc9

## Changed defaults

Heads up: the Ledgerline tax-rate lookup cache now defaults to a 15-minute TTL instead of 24 hours. Turns out rates in the Veldt County sandbox were going stale mid-demo, which was embarrassing. Eviction is now LRU rather than FIFO, and the cache warms on boot. If you're reviewing, check that nothing hardcodes the old TTL. The new defaults land as follows.

deployment values, bajop-taweg:
holwyn:
  log_level: debug
  metrics_host: metrics.holwyn.zemvarsys.internal
  pool_size: 32